Nov Guber: Gov. Bello Admonishes Perpetuators of Political Violence to desist or Face the Law

From Noah Ocheni, Lokoja

The Kogi state Governor, Alhaji Yahaya Bello on Saturday at Anyigba warned those who perpetuate political violence in the state to desist or ready to face the wrath of the law.

Governor Bello who gave the warning during the last laps of the APC governorship campaign at Anyigba in the east senatorial district said anybody that perpetuates violence or commits crime will face the full wrath of the law of government.
